A PARADE will mark the start of Remembrance Sunday in Newton Abbot on Sunday.

The event, arranged by the Royal British Legion, commemorates the contribution of servicemen and women in the two World Wars and later conflicts. The parade will move off at 10.30am from Courtenay Street and will be led by the City of Exeter Pips and Drums Band.

Standard Bearers will attend and the hymn Who is on the Lords Side will be sung at 10.45am and a collection for the Poppy Day fund will take place.

The Last Post will be played at 10.58am and this will be followed by a two minutes silence at 11am. A wreath laying ceremony will also take place.
